Virtual Office vs. Virtual Address: Understanding the Difference

While both virtual offices and virtual addresses offer flexibility and cost savings for businesses, they differ significantly in terms of the services they provide and the image they project.

  • Virtual Address: A virtual address is essentially a physical address in a prestigious location that you can use for your business correspondence and online presence. It's a great option for businesses that primarily operate remotely or don't need a dedicated workspace. It offers a professional image and allows you to receive mail and packages at a reputable location, even if you're not physically present.
  • Virtual Office: A virtual office takes the concept of a virtual address a step further, providing a more comprehensive suite of services that simulate a traditional office environment. In addition to a prestigious business address and mail handling, virtual offices typically include phone answering services, access to meeting rooms and coworking spaces, and even administrative support. This allows businesses to project a more established image and access essential business services without the overhead costs of a physical office.

Are Virtual Addresses Legal in Australia?

The straightforward answer is yes, virtual addresses are legal in Australia. You can confidently use a virtual address for various business purposes, including registering your company, receiving mail, and showcasing your presence in a prime location.

The legal framework in Australia supports the use of virtual addresses for business activities. The Corporations Act 2001 allows companies to register their principal place of business using a virtual address, provided it meets specific criteria, such as being a physical location where documents can be served. Similarly, the Australian Taxation Office (ATO) recognises virtual addresses for GST registration purposes, further solidifying the legitimacy of virtual offices.

While virtual offices are legal, it's important to be aware of a few legal considerations:

  • Tax Obligations: You'll need to comply with all relevant tax laws, regardless of whether you have a physical or virtual office. Consult with a tax professional if you have any questions.
  • Mail Management: Ensure your virtual office provider has a secure system for receiving and managing your mail.
  • Accessibility: Be prepared to provide access to your virtual office address if required for inspections or audits.

Can I Use My Virtual Office Address as My Registered Business Address?

You can use your virtual office address as your registered business address in Australia. However, there are a few key considerations:

  • Choose a Reputable Provider: Select a virtual office provider that adheres to all legal and regulatory requirements. Ensure they have a physical location where official documents can be served and stored securely.
  • Notification Requirements: You'll need to notify the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C) of your virtual office address when registering your company or making any changes to your business details.
  • Accessibility: Your virtual office address should be accessible during normal business hours for potential inspections or audits by regulatory bodies.
